Subject: On-call handover — ChipGate reader

Hi Priya,

Handing over the ChipGate timing-chip reader for the Dunmere Marathon weekend. The trackside readers at mats 3 and 7 intermittently drop heartbeats; a restart via the ops console clears it within a minute. Firmware 4.2 rollout is paused until after the race. Split ingestion is healthy and the dedupe job runs hourly. Runbook links are in the team wiki under ChipGate. If anything looks off with chip registration sync, contact the vendor liaison at the address below.

Thanks,
Marek

pager mailbox: zorius.novath.briath@kelvistack.local

Looks like someone added a template literal with nested placeholders that the parser chokes on, so the last three locale exports are stale. Translators at the Korvane office will start noticing missing keys by tomorrow morning. You can safely re-run with the `--skip-broken` flag as a stopgap. If that doesn't clear it, or the export stays stale past noon, ping the localization tooling owner at the address below.

pager mailbox: frador@nelvrocorp.internal

Welcome to on-call for Profilium! Our user-profile store is sharded by account hash across twelve nodes, so rebalances are mostly painless. If shard-7 goes dark again, don't panic — just run the resync script from the toolbox repo. To unlock the resync vault, you'll need the recovery passphrase below.

strongbox words: lamwyn-istax-tamvan-beldor-pelax-norys-kasdor-wenmir-kelax-ralix-holir-silok-ulawyn